Composition florale aux amarilis — History & Facts
In Composition florale aux amarilis, vibrant colors dominate the canvas, showcasing a lively arrangement of amaryllis flowers. The reds, pinks, and greens create a cheerful atmosphere. The flowers are depicted with bold strokes, emphasizing their natural beauty.
The background is less defined, allowing the flowers to take center stage. The painting is executed in oil on canvas, a medium that allows for rich color application and texture. Dufy's technique involves loose brushwork, which adds a sense of movement to the composition. The approximate dimensions are 60 x 80 cm, making it a medium-sized artwork.
The use of color and form aligns with the Fauvist movement, known for its expressive use of color. Raoul Dufy was a prominent French painter associated with the Fauvism movement, which emphasized bold colors and brushwork. This particular work, created in the 1930s, reflects Dufy's love for nature and floral subjects. An interesting fact about this painting is that it captures the essence of Dufy's style, which often blends elements of impressionism with a modern twist.
Dufy’s works are celebrated for their joyful and vibrant representations of everyday life.
